Old China Town in Monochrome

Had another opportunity of visiting Old China Town in Kolkata, also locally known as Cheenapara. An old settlement of Chinese immigrants who took refuge in erstwhile Calcutta nearly 200 hundred years ago and transformed it culturally and aesthetically. But past glory is barely visible – thanks to tall goverment buildings and waste recycling plant. But temples/churches, art work, cultural ethos still are thriving in the neighborhood.

The dilapidated condition of Cheenapara has lead it to be nominated under World Monuments Fund. Will it save the neighborhood? Will it revive the culture? Only time alone will tell…
